Jul 10, 2020
Joseph
5 out of 5 stars review

EXCELLENT, EXCELLENT TIRE !!!

These are the best all season tires I've owned! have had them on my F150 for 2 years now and still have plenty of tread - Amazing traction in the Colorado snow/ice! I also tow a trailer and they are sturdy built tires! I don't understand how anyone can complain of these being a noisy tire in the reviews that I read. They are an extremely quite and comfortable ride even at 80psi when towing (275/70/18 E 10ply tires) Would buy them again!

Lenha
5 out of 5 stars review

I'm in love with these ...

I'm in love with these 'truck" tires on my 1996 Cadillac (Fleetwood Broughm). No Michellin tires were on the recommended list by Michellin, so I had to make my own choice from the technical information given to me by Michellin. My driving is mostly on asphalt roads, but about 20% of is on rutted gravel in the North Carolina mountains, and I feel very safe driving on these heavy treads. Also, my mileage is excellent on highways, much beyond tires I drove on two changes prior. And, getting 60,000 miles on these tires is not bad either. Also, driving on rain slick roads puts me in the confident column; they hold well! Altogether, couldn't be better! Keep it up Michellin
